まとめ
ビタミンAや食物繊維などの特定の栄養素は、腸管バリアと免疫寛容を強化することにより、腸の健康を促進します。これらの食事成分と微生物からのシグナルは、幼少期における経口寛容の確立に不可欠です。

背景:
- 世界的に増加する食物アレルギーは、重大な公衆衛生問題となっています。
- 食事、免疫発達、環境の間の複雑な相互作用がアレルギーに寄与しています。
主な方法:
- 細胞および分子メカニズムに焦点を当てた文献レビュー。
- 小腸における微生物依存性および非依存性経路の分析。
- レチノイン酸(RA)および芳香族炭化水素受容体(AhR)シグナル伝達軸の検査。
結論:
- 食事成分と微生物代謝物は、腸内免疫応答と経口寛容を決定的に形成します。
- 主要なシグナル伝達軸(RA、AhR)と特定の免疫細胞は、腸内恒常性の維持とアレルギー予防の中心です。
- 幼少期、特に離乳期は、食事と微生物叢の相互作用を通じた免疫寛容の確立のための重要な期間を表します。

Allergic reactions related to drugs are hypersensitivity responses driven by the immune system and bear no connection to the drug's therapeutic action. While drugs in isolation do not trigger an immune response, they can interact with endogenous proteins to form antigens. These antigens stimulate lymphocytes to produce antibodies. An antigen is any substance the immune system identifies as foreign and potentially harmful to the body, prompting an immune response. Antigens have two functional properties: immunogenicity and reactivity. Immunogenicity is the ability of an antigen to stimulate a specific immune response. At the same time, reactivity describes the antigen's ability to react with the cells and antibodies produced in response to it.
